专栏首页拂晓风起cocos2d-js 小游戏 hungry-hero (原版是flash starling)

cocos2d-js 小游戏 hungry-hero (原版是flash starling)

【本文被整理到cocos2d-js官方介绍中:http://cn.cocos2d-x.org/tutorial/show?id=1435

之前看starling资料的时候,发现印度一高人的hungry-hero,膜拜之情油然而生。

现在正好拿素材来做个cocos2d-js的版本。暂时在手机上运行闪退,还没时间看具体原因。

在chrome下运行,内存控制还不错,可见cocos2d-js的对象池和粒子系统的回收都做得不错。

演示地址:(已经使用rc3.0重新打包压缩,现在加载速度好多了。但jsbuilder还是有问题,吐槽一下~~~)

http://kenkozheng.github.io/cocos/hungry_hero/index.html

代码地址:

https://github.com/kenkozheng/cocos2d-js/tree/master/hungry_hero

游戏中使用到:

1、平行背景(自行实现,非官方版本)

2、对象池(cc.pool)

3、粒子系统(cc.ParticleSystem)

4、位图字体(cc.LabelBMFont)

5、批量渲染层(cc.SpriteBatchNode)

游戏简介:

超人目标是吃尽可能多的食物,蘑菇能让超人发挥吸收能力,把食物都吸过去;咖啡可以让超人加速,加速后的发狂状态能把障碍物撞掉。

本文参与腾讯云自媒体分享计划,欢迎正在阅读的你也加入,一起分享。

我来说两句

0 条评论
登录 后参与评论

相关文章

  • cocos2d-js 入门 (主要是HTML5)

    用户1258909
  • Cocos2d-js 3.0 颜色变换(调整sprite/图片的色调)

    用户1258909
  • 【关于新版Cocos2dx/Cocos2d-JS】安装包和使用方式的变化

    用户1258909
  • Node.js官方披露安全漏洞,建议尽快升级

    ↓↓↓ 了解更多漏洞详情,点击 https://nodejs.org/en/blog/vulnerability/august-2018-security-re...

    TSW
  • Node.js官方披露安全漏洞,建议尽快升级

    TSW
  • Access数据库表字段属性(二)

    大家好,上节介绍了字段属性中的输入掩码和格式,本节介绍验证规则和验证文本等。验证规则和Excel的有效性规则类似。

    无言之月
  • 2019-11-10-看看藏文里面一共有多少个字吧

    还记得我10min之前发的2019-11-10-使用StringInfo正确查找字符个数 - huangtengxiao这篇博客么?

    黄腾霄
  • 如何学python-第四课 基本的用户输入

    译者注:原作者留的练习任务都比较灵活,并不是具体的要求。而根据我自身的经验,很多同学看到这种需要探索精神的要求,可能就不愿意自己去进一步探索了(或者不知道具体要...

    用户1631416
  • Android系统6.0举步维艰,占有率不到1%

    移动互联网数据报告 本报告基于腾讯云分析(MTA)的用户数据,针对移动操作系统版本分布、各类机型的占有率排名、移动设备屏幕分辨率等分布进行了统计分析。 “ i...

    腾讯大数据
  • Objective-C中把URL请求的参数转换为字典

    上一篇博客中是把URL转换为字典,那么我们如何把URL请求中的参数封装成字典,然后再封装成数组呢?对OC中字符串操作熟练的小伙伴们应该觉得这是一个a+b的问题...

    lizelu

扫码关注云+社区

领取腾讯云代金券